GB 15084-1994
AbolishedMotor vehicles--Rear view mirrors--Requirements of performance and installation
汽车后视镜的性能和安装要求
Application Summary AI generated
This standard specifies the performance requirements, test methods, and installation specifications for rear-view mirrors on motor vehicles. It is applied in the design, manufacturing, and type-approval testing of passenger cars, trucks, and buses to ensure adequate rearward visibility and mirror durability under road conditions. The standard also governs the mandatory installation positions and field-of-view criteria for both internal and external mirrors in China's automotive industry.
